Gambhir Lauds Gill's Captaincy After Sweeping West Indies Series

India completed a 2-0 whitewash over West Indies with KL Rahul’s unbeaten 58 guiding a seven-wicket win, marking their tenth consecutive Test series victory over the visitors.

  • India secured the series in New Delhi by beating West Indies cricket team by seven wickets in the morning session at Arun Jaitley Stadium on Tuesday, Oct 14, 2025.
  • After piling up 518/5 in the first innings, India built a 270-run lead with centuries from Yashasvi Jaiswal and Shubman Gill , forcing West Indies to follow on.
  • KL Rahul's composed fifty steered the chase as he anchored with an unbeaten 58 off 108 balls, while Kuldeep Yadav took eight wickets and was named Player of the Match.
  • The result also boosted India's World Test Championship tally as Shubman Gill secured his first Test series win as captain, extending India's tenth consecutive Test series win over West Indies and adding 12 points with a 61.9 percentage.
  • Despite defeat, the West Indies mounted a fight with twin centuries from John Campbell and Shai Hope and a late 79-run last-wicket stand, while Roston Chase said batting 100 overs gained valuable experience.

India defeated West Indies by 7 wickets in the second and final Test at the Arun Jaitley Stadium in Delhi to win the series 2-0. Team India was set a target of 121 runs, which the Indian team achieved in the first session of the fifth day. Kuldeep Yadav and Yashasvi Jaiswal performed brilliantly in the second Test.
